Deuteron and anti-deuteron production in Z decays has been observed in the ALEPH experiment at LER The production rate of anti-deuterons is measured to be (5.9 +/- 1.8 +/- 0.5) x 10(-6) per hadronic Z decay in the anti-deuteron momentum range from 0.62 to 1.03 GeV/c. The coalescence parameter B-2, which characterizes the likelihood of anti-deuteron production, is measured to be 0.0033 +/- 0.0013 GeV2 in Z decays. These measurements indicate that the production of anti-deuterons is suppressed in e(+)e(-) collisions compared to that in pp and photoproduction collisions. (c) 2006 Elsevier B.V.
